Morning
Look Upward and Pray to hear and receive from Jesus
Reading : REVELATION chapter 5
Meditation : take time to consider these verses this morning.
Worthy is the Lamb!
Imagine the scene described here.
What is your response to God’s Word today about the future Kingdom?
Take time to Pray in Praise in response
O God of future glory
As I read these words
Help me believe
And trust in You
In good times and in hard times.
Lift my eyes heavenward
Until I see my Saviour face to face
Amen – we pray together.

Morning
Look Upward and Pray to hear and receive from Jesus
Reading : MATTHEW 25 verses 1-13
Meditation : take time and consider all that is said here by Jesus.
‘The Kingdom of heaven will be like this….’
What images or words stay with you?
What is God saying to you today from His Word?
What is your response to Him?
Pray to this God of ours in response
Including for others on a journey meeting with God
O Eternal LORD,
I read these words.
Help me let the Holy Spirit work out these truths
Even today.
May you guide and bless others
At this time in their lives
Thy Kingdom come!
Thy will be done!
Amen – we pray together.
